Commanders vs. Cowboys anytime touchdown scorer prediction: Brandin Cooks, DAL, WR (+260 via FanDuel) ⭐⭐⭐⭐

We're getting a fishy line across our best NFL prop betting sites for Dallas Cowboys wide receiver Brandin Cooks to find the end zone on Thanksgiving. No one has surrendered more touchdowns to opposing wide receivers than the Washington Commanders' 15, and Cooks is projected for 0.4 receiving scores on Thursday.

That implied probability translates to what should be +150 odds but all of our best sports betting sites are above that number with FanDuel's +260 offering leading the way.

Cooks routinely ranks second among Cowboys receivers in snap share, including 72% last week. Though he was held to 42 yards in the rout of the Carolina Panthers, he scored in three of his four games before that and had a season-high 173 yards on nine catches in a 49-17 blowout of the New York Giants in the Cowboys' last home game.

49ers vs. Seahawks anytime touchdown scorer prediction: Zach Charbonnet, SEA, RB (+155 via BetRivers) ⭐⭐⭐⭐

Seattle Seahawks rookie running back Zach Charbonnet has led the team's backfield in snaps played each of the last four weeks. Though the second-rounder is to yet find the end zone this season and has a single-game high of just 69 yards from scrimmage, we're getting excellent odds on that breakout coming against a stout San Francisco 49ers defense that has allowed six touchdowns to opposing running backs via either the rush or pass.

Charbonnet is projected for 0.4 rushing scores on Thursday night with another 0.1 as a receiver. That 50% implied probability of finding paydirt directly translates to odds of +100, but we can take advantage of this +155 offering from BetRivers. BetMGM is offering odds of just -140.

Packers vs. Lions anytime touchdown scorer prediction: Amon-Ra St. Brown, DET, WR (+115 via Caesars) ⭐⭐⭐⭐

Detroit Lions wide receiver Amon-Ra St. Brown leads his team with five receiving touchdowns in 2023, including one in each of his last two games. Prior to making eight catches for 77 yards and a touchdown in Week 11, St. Brown had topped 100 yards in four straight contests.

Though St. Brown was held to 56 yards while catching five of seven targets against the Green Bay Packers immediately before that streak, he managed to score one of the seven touchdowns the Packers have surrendered to opposing wideouts this season in that game.

The Lions are consensus 7.5-point favorites at home on Thanksgiving, but the Packers are coming off a 23-20 win over the Los Angeles Chargers in Week 11. That's enough to inspire at least some hope they can keep this matinee rivalry matchup a little competitive, even though the Packers lost the first head-to-head matchup 34-20 in Green Bay during Week 4.

Lions running backs David Montgomery and Jahmyr Gibbs are getting the two highest touchdown projections in this game, but we're receiving zero value for them on the heavily juiced Thanksgiving lines. However, St. Brown carries a projection of 0.5 touchdowns. That should translate to +100 odds, but we're getting an outlier number via this +115 offering from Caesars.
